Auditions for principal roles in our January, 2011 production, to be sung in English, will be held in September, 2010. Specific repertoire for the season will be determined in June and posted here.
All interested in auditioning should send their material, ALONG WITH A SELF-ADDRESSED STAMPED ENVELOPE, to the company at: 5 Minerva Place, #2J, Bronx, New York, 10468. An audition notice, with details as to how to proceed, will be returned in that envelope in the summer. All materials should be sent by regular mail; no UPS or FedEx. please. CDs and DVDs need not be included with your material.
The company hears both managed and unmanaged singers who have had previous PROFESSIONAL experience singing full roles WITH ORCHESTRA. All roles are open; it is our policy to double cast in appropriate situations. The company mounts its full productions, with orchestra and sung in English, after a careful and detailed music and dramatic preparation period. A modest honorarium is given to all participants. Because of the above, it is usually impractical for those living far away from the New York City area to participate. The opera opens in the Lovinger Theatre at Lehman College in the northwest Bronx for two performances on January 15 and 16, 2011 and then moves to the Kaye Playhouse of Hunter College in Manhattan for two additional performances on the following weekend.
